Rebels Set To Start Fall Camp

Sept. 25, 2013

LAS VEGAS (UNLVRebels.com) - The UNLV baseball team will begin Fall Camp on Thursday as the Rebels return to Earl E. Wilson Stadium for practices, intrasquad scrimmages and two exhibition games.

"It's exciting to get back to work," head coach Tim Chambers said. "We had a good season last year, but we didn't reach all of our goals. The work we put in now will pay dividends this season so it is important for us to get going. We have some great kids on our team and they are ready to hit the field."

Highlighting the Rebels' fall schedule are two exhibition games against Cal State Fullerton on Oct. 19-20. The first game against the Titans will start at 12:00 p.m. and the second game will start at 1:00 p.m. This is the second consecutive year that UNLV has hosted Cal State Fullerton and the Rebels will also play them once during the regular season in Fullerton, Calif.

"We have said all along that we want to play tough teams," Chambers said. "Fullerton has been a perennial powerhouse and facing them this fall will be a good measuring tool for our guys heading into the year."

The team will practice Tuesday through Thursday each week and will hold intrasquad scrimmages every Friday and Saturday. The final workout is scheduled to take place on Saturday, Nov. 9. All practices and scrimmages will be open to the public and fans are encouraged to attend. Each practice and scrimmage is slated to start at 9:00 am.

The Rebels will also hold an alumni golf outing to coincide with the Homecoming football game on Friday, November 1. The event will take place at the Red Rock Arroyo Golf Club at 11:30 a.m. with a reception to follow.

This marks the fourth season for coach Chambers and staff. They welcome back a squad that features 17 returning lettermen and 20 returners overall, while also adding 18 newcomers to the fold.
